NATION: More states look for ways to control gun laws

7:53 AM, Jan. 11, 2013

A growing number of states are aiming to keep Uncle Sam's hands off their weapons if Congress decides to stiffen gun-control laws in response to last month's deadly shooting at Sandy Hook Elementary School in Newtown, Conn.

Eight states - Alaska, Arizona, Idaho, Montana, South Dakota, Tennessee, Utah and Wyoming - have adopted laws in recent years that would exempt guns made in the state from federal regulation as long as they remain in the state, according to Jon Griffin of the National Conference of State Legislatures.
